Level 34. still didn't leave Nurn. I'm sure I'm playing this wrong, lol.

Been collecting Legendary orcs. Finally picked up a nice Marksman- that was the last Specialist Class I needed. Got a nice selection of Legendaries in high 20s, low 30s range.

My Nemesis-turned Bodyguard betrayed me! This happened after I did one of those DLC tribe missions, but failed to kill the Outlaw tribe captain, and then he Humiliated me- three times.

So naturally, my response was to track the traitor down, Shame him twice until he lost his Iron Will trait, and then recruit him again. Then I tracked down the Poison defender who did this to me, caught him and made him fight the top-ranked Pits orc to get me the Stronghold upgrade before leaving the area.

Been doing the DLC tribes challenges (Slaughter and Outlaw tribes), because those spawn some REALLY strong orcs. I got into a shaming match with this one really tough Berserker- he Humiliated me like 4 or 5 times (he earned the nickname The Humiliator), leaving me live. I Shamed him once, and was about to catch him, but I got Ambushed on the way, and he became over-levelled again. Then I tracked him down and Shamed him the second time... except he became a Maniac and now he's level FIFTY.

That might be my cue to leave for now. The Tribal DLCs spawned some really strong, Epic-level recruits. The game itself was spawning either level 20 Legendaries, or some lower level fodder. I spent my time on those Epics, while my Legendaries would level up hunting the lower-ranked ones.

EDIT: travelled back to Cirith Ungol. My Maniac Nemesis followed.
I usurped most of the hierarchy again- adding some local + DLC captains as needed. My Bodyguard betrayed me again aftain my Nemesis Shamed me- but I got him back. Ičm way too attached to this metal weirdo.

Meanwhile, my Nemesis raised himself to level 55, and picked up immunities to Poison, Beasts and Frost, as well as a Cursed weapon. I'm rocking a very nice poison sword, but it wasn't much use against him.

Seeing as the only thing that hurts him was Fire, I equipped some of my top men, the ones with immunity to Curse, and predominantly armed with ranged weapons with Fire weapons. The Maniac became Blood Brothers with one of my captains, so I was able to arrange a Duel. Because I interfered, the second Blood Brother betrayed me, siding with the Nemesis. but it was too late, and shortly after, one of my trolls wrenched the Maniac's head off from his neck.

If he comes back, I'm basically screwed.
